Seeking Alpha Feb 26

Credit Acceptance: Back At Expensive Levels While Facing The Same Concerns

Summary CACC stock has returned to its previous high of $550 despite deteriorating earnings and ongoing challenges. Higher costs of funding and default rates are severely impacting earnings, and a pending lawsuit adds to the uncertainties. A careful probability-weighted scenario model suggests a valuation re-rate to $465 per share. Read the full article on Seeking Alpha

Analystenprognosen zum zukünftigen Wachstum

Einkommen vs. Sparrate: CACCDas prognostizierte Gewinnwachstum (12.1% pro Jahr) liegt über der Sparquote (3.7%).

Ertrag vs. Markt: CACCDie Erträge des Unternehmens (12.1% pro Jahr) werden voraussichtlich langsamer wachsen als der Markt US (16.9% pro Jahr).

Hohe Wachstumserträge: CACCDie Erträge des Unternehmens werden voraussichtlich steigen, jedoch nicht deutlich.

Einnahmen vs. Markt: CACCDie Einnahmen des Unternehmens (30.3% pro Jahr) werden voraussichtlich schneller wachsen als der Markt US (12.9% pro Jahr).

Hohe Wachstumseinnahmen: CACCDie Einnahmen des Unternehmens (30.3% pro Jahr) werden voraussichtlich schneller wachsen als 20% pro Jahr.
